The combined influence of chemical and mineral admixtures on the alkali-silica reaction

The tests in accordance with the ASTM C227 (mortar bar test) have been carried out to investigate the effects of calcium nitrite (CN), fly ash, microsilica and their combination on the alkali-slica reaction (ASR). The chemically combined water, X-ray diffraction and compressive strength of each batch of specimens were also measured to explore the mechanism of these effects. The results show that both mineral admixtures and the CN solution have positive effects in preventing ASR expansion. It is found that the addition of a CN solution in this experiment has additional effects, being favourable for strength development.
